When the following equation is balanced, the coefficient of H3PO4 is ________. H3PO4 (aq) + NaOH (aq) → Na3PO4 (aq) + H2O (l)

Chemistry
1 answer:
ella [17]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

The coefficient of H3PO4 is 1

Explanation:

The equation is H3PO4(aq) + NaOH (aq) → Na3PO4(aq) + H2O (l)

To balance the reaction, we first balance the Na atoms: On the right there are 3 Na atoms, so on the left we multiply NaOH by 3

The number of P atoms on the left is 1, the number of the P atoms on the right is also 1. So, this is already balanced.

On the left there are 6 H atoms, on the right we have 2H atoms, so e have to multiply H2O by 3.

On the left we have 7 O atoms, on the right, now we have also  7O atoms.

So this is already balanced.

The fully balanced reaction is H3PO4 (aq) + 3NaOH(aq) → Na3PO4(aq) + 3H2O(l)

The coefficient of H3PO4 is 1

An isotope with a mass number of 193 has 116 neutrons. What is the atomic number of this
Zinaida [17]

Answer:

Atomic number of this  isotope = 77

Explanation:

Given that,

Mass number = 193

No of neutrons = 116

We need to find the atomic no of this isotope.

We know that,

Atomic mass = No of protons + No. of neutrons

Also, atomic no = no of protons

So,

Atomic mass = atomic no + No. of neutrons

⇒ Atomic no = Atomic mass - no of neutrons

Atomic no = 193 - 116

Atomic no = 77

Hence, 77 is the atomic no of the isotope.
